**About the team**:
The Chief Finance Officer Division is made up of four branches. They are:

- Financial Management
- External Budgets and Costings
- Strategy, Performance, Program Delivery and Procurement
- Financial and Shared Services.

The Financial Management Branch provides a range of financial and operational services which enable the department to deliver its strategic objectives. As a branch, we’re driving the implementation of the department’s Financial Management Strategy.

The Financial Reporting, Taxation and Treasury team sits within the Financial Management Branch.
- Appropriately skilled with technical financial accounting experience, including having an excellent understanding of Commonwealth government financial reporting functions.
- A leader who collaborates with others to achieve outcomes.
- A person who builds and maintains relationships at all levels, both internally and externally and who can represent the department in their area of speciality.
- A strong communicator who can explain complex information to business users, including analysing business requirements and translating these to achieve outcomes.
- An experienced manager who works with their team to identify and manage priorities and inspire the delivery of outcomes to meet the objectives of the department and its clients.

**What you will do**:
Responsibilities of the role is to perform a range of functions that can be broadly described as follows:

- Lead and manage a team of financial reporting, taxation and treasury professionals to deliver the department’s:

- financial reporting outputs, including the financial statements and monthly external reporting;
- taxation compliance activities, including GST and FBT; and
- cash management outcomes, including banking management, appropriation drawdowns and Grants Hub.
- Prioritise the achievement of the department’s financial reporting, taxation and treasury key deliverables and milestones.
- Drive strategic process improvements.
- Perform a range of communication and representation functions, internally and externally.
- Provide technical accounting advice on complex matters and recommendations to stakeholders within the department.
- Work collaboratively with key stakeholders within the department and externally, including the ANAO.
- Mentor, support and offer development opportunities to team members, and create a thriving positive team environment.

**Eligibility**:
Tertiary qualification in Commerce/Economics/Accounting or similar.

CFA, CA, CPA or equivalent qualification.
